#4bcd40 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4bcd40 is composed of 29.4% red, 80.4%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.8%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 115.3 degrees, a saturation of 58.5% and a lightness of 52.7%. #4bcd40 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ff80 with #009b00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#4bcd40
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b03 is the darkest color, while #fbf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4bcd40
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#828c81 is the less saturated color, while #24fb12 is the most saturated one.
